小程序设计与实现分析
小程序是官方推出的一种轻量级应用,通过生态圈的账号体系和社交关系,达到一种轻量、便捷、高效、高粘性的应用形态。相比于传统APP,小程序无需下载和安装,可以实现快速运行和使用,降低了用户的使用门槛,提高了应用的普及度和推广效果。因此,小程序的设计和实现具有非常重要的意义。本文从小程序的概念、特点、设计和实现等方面,进行详细分析。
一、小程序的概念和特点
小程序是指在平台内部开发的应用,基于前端技术HTML5实现的一种轻量、便捷、高效、高粘性的应用形态,可以不用下载和安装,在内直接使用。小程序最大的特点就是轻量级,它相比于传统的APP,体积小、启动快、内容简洁,跳转页面快速,用户体验尤佳。同时,小程序还具有以下几个特点:
1、开发入门门槛低,可以快速开发和发布。
2、运营模式灵活多样,可以通过或小程序独立入口进行推广和营销。
3、社交传播效果好,可以通过生态圈的账号体系和社交关系,将内容快速传播给更多的用户。
4、智能化服务丰富,可以通过支付、智能客服等功能,进行更加智能化和个性化的服务。
二、小程序的设计原则
小程序的设计要保持简洁、直观、易用的原则,根据应用场景和用户需求,制定系统化的设计方案,通过特化的功能和特效,进行个性化的服务和体验。小程序的设计原则主要包括以下几点:
1、信息内容突出。小程序需要将重要的信息内容突出显示,避免信息分散、杂乱无章,影响用户体验。
2、功能清晰明了。小程序需要将功能设计清晰明了,避免重复和冗余,同时便于用户快速使用和上手,提高用户使用黏性。
3、流程顺畅自然。小程序的流程需要顺畅、自然,避免繁琐和冗长,影响用户体验。
4、交互友好自然。小程序的交互需要友好、自然,避免冷峻和刻板,同时便于用户与应用之间的交互和联动。
5、风格统一性。小程序需要保持风格统一,避免风格混乱、不一致,应该有独特的风格和特,使用户能够一眼识别出品牌特。
三、小程序的实现技术
小程序的实现技术主要是基于前端技术HTML5实现的,同时也涉及到JavaScript、CSS3等技术。下面分别介绍小程序的三个部分:视图层、逻辑层、网络层。
1、视图层
写文章的小程序视图层负责显示和渲染界面,主要使用WXML和WXSS技术实现。WXML语法类似于HTML语法,可用于定义组件、绑定事件等,WXSS语法类似于CSS语法,可用于定义样式、布局等。
2、逻辑层
逻辑层负责处理业务逻辑和交互事件,主要使用JavaScript技术实现。逻辑层通过调用小程序的API,与视图层进行交互刷新,同时还可以通过小程序提供的组件和工具,进行逻辑的封装和优化。
3、网络层
网络层负责小程序与服务端的数据通信和交互,主要使用小程序的API和服务器的接口实现。小程序提供了一系列API,包括文件读写、手机振动、二维码生成等功能,同时还有针对服务器的接口实现用户鉴权、数据传输等操作。
四、小程序的优势和未来
小程序的优势主要包括以下几个方面:
1、快速启动,无需下载和安装,方便快捷。
2、轻量级应用,占用资源少,运行流畅。
3、开发周期短,门槛低,可以快速开发上线。
4、便于推广和运营,可以通过等渠道进行快速推广。
小程序的未来也非常有前景,它符合用户对数字化服务和便捷性的需求,有望成为数字化服务的重要路径。同时,小程序的技术也在不断研究和发展,未来可能会涉及到更多领域的应用。因此,学习小程序设计与实现是非常重要的,它不仅能够提高个人技能和职业竞争力,还可以为数字化服务的创新与发展贡献力量。

版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。